How to prepare for a job interview at Smile Education
✨Know Your Science Inside Out
Make sure you brush up on your knowledge of Biology, Chemistry, and Physics. Be prepared to discuss key concepts and how you would teach them. Think about practical examples or experiments you could use in the classroom to engage students.
✨Showcase Your Classroom Management Skills
Prepare to share specific strategies you've used to manage a classroom effectively. Think about scenarios where you've handled challenging behaviour or created a positive learning environment. This will demonstrate your ability to maintain order while fostering a supportive atmosphere.
✨Emphasise Your Passion for Teaching
Let your enthusiasm for science and teaching shine through during the interview. Share stories that highlight your commitment to inspiring students and making science accessible and exciting. This will resonate well with the school's vibrant culture.
✨Ask Thoughtful Questions
Prepare some insightful questions about the school's approach to professional development and support for teachers. This shows that you're not only interested in the role but also in growing as an educator within their community.
